
Running a growing business can be exciting—but it can also get messy fast. As you bring on more clients, handle more tasks, and manage more systems, what used to work manually starts breaking down. Emails get missed. Follow-ups don’t happen. Projects fall through the cracks.
That’s when it’s time to start thinking about process automation—using technology to handle repetitive tasks and keep everything running smoothly behind the scenes.

If your day is filled with chasing down updates, scheduling appointments, and checking whether someone sent that email, your systems are running you—not the other way around.
Automation allows you to delegate routine work to your software. Appointment reminders, lead follow-ups, review requests, and onboarding steps can all happen automatically. That means you can focus on your clients and strategy instead of constant admin work.
Every missed lead is a missed opportunity. Many businesses lose potential clients simply because no one followed up in time.
Automating your lead management ensures every new inquiry gets an instant response—by email, text, or both. With tools like our Lead Connector CRM, you can track every contact, see where they are in the sales pipeline, and make sure no one gets forgotten.
If your employees spend hours sending the same messages, entering the same data, or copying information between tools, they’re stuck in “busy work.”
Automation frees them to focus on higher-level work. For example, instead of manually sending review links or posting updates, your system can trigger those actions automatically. The result? A more efficient, motivated team and fewer mistakes.
If your website, CRM, and calendar all live in different systems, you’re probably losing time jumping between tabs—and your data might not always match up.
Automation integrates everything into one smooth workflow. When someone fills out a form on your website, their contact info automatically goes to your CRM, they get a welcome message, and your team gets notified instantly.
Scaling is supposed to feel like progress—not pressure. If your growth has made your operations feel harder, not easier, automation is the fix.
By streamlining communication, scheduling, and project tracking, automation helps you handle more clients with less stress. It gives you visibility into your operations so you can make confident, data-driven decisions about the future of your business.

Q1. How do I know which parts of my business can be automated?
A: Start by looking for repetitive, time-consuming tasks—like sending follow-ups, tracking leads, or managing appointments. If it’s something you or your team do multiple times a day, it can probably be automated. CLR Solutions can help you identify your top automation opportunities.

Q3. Will automation replace my employees?
A: No—automation supports your team. It handles routine, repetitive work so your staff can focus on customer relationships, creative problem-solving, and strategy. Think of it as giving your team extra hands, not taking them away. Talk to CLR Solutions about building systems that empower your team.
